quote:

FPI is a power ranking on who would be favored on a neutral field


Yeah, except that it's not even that. Ole Miss is a 1-point favorite at home against LSU. This means that Vegas would favor LSU on a neutral field, even though the Tigers are 11 spots lower in FPI. At the end of 2019, AFTER the playoffs in which LSU had obliterated everyone in their path and completed arguably the best season in college football history, FPI still had LSU 3rd. That tells you a lot. But, to be clear, it doesn't reflect "ESPN bias," as there is no human judgment in it. It's just a flawed formula.
